Personalised Medicine (PM) represents a paradigm shift from a “one size fits all” approach to an optimised strategy for the prevention, diagnosis and treatment of disease for each individual, based on their unique characteristics, including biological features (e.g. phenotype, endotype, genotype), as well as lifestyle and environmental factors. Accordingly, PM puts the patient at the very centre of healthcare, aiming for optimised health promotion, treatments and management of disease or predisposition to disease.
